What is an MFA professional?

MFA commonly stands for 'Master of Fine Arts,' which refers to individuals who have earned a graduate-level degree in creative fields such as visual arts, creative writing, theater, dance, or film. MFA professionals are trained artists, writers, performers, or designers who use advanced skills and knowledge to create, teach, or work in artistic industries. They may work as practicing artists, educators, curators, or in various creative roles within organizations, contributing to the cultural and artistic landscape.

What are common challenges faced by MFA specialists when implementing security solutions in large organizations?

MFA specialists often encounter challenges such as integrating MFA solutions with legacy systems, balancing user convenience with security, and ensuring seamless adoption across a large workforce. Addressing user resistance and providing adequate training are also significant hurdles. Additionally, coordinating with IT, helpdesk, and cybersecurity teams is essential to troubleshoot issues and maintain system uptime while continuously adapting to evolving security threats.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an MFA specialist?

To thrive as an MFA Specialist, you need a solid understanding of cybersecurity principles, authentication protocols, and experience with identity and access management (IAM) solutions, typically supported by a degree in IT or cybersecurity and relevant certifications like CompTIA Security+ or CISSP. Familiarity with technical tools such as Microsoft Azure AD, Okta, Duo Security, and scripting languages is often required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ication with both technical and non-technical stakeholders are crucial soft skills. These competencies are vital for ensuring secure user access, preventing unauthorized breaches, and supporting organizational security initiatives.
